Why brides travel from Warragul.
- Having trouble finding your size and style, our size range is 6–28 in store to try on
- One-on-one time with a dedicated bridal stylist, not a rushed group appointment
- Gowns from $1,200 to $3,200
- Sale room available all size samples from $299 to $1,200
- Alterations done in-house

Common Questions from Warragul Brides
We don’t have a store in Warragul itself, but we welcome brides from Warragul and right across Gippsland at our Hallam bridal studio — it’s about a 42-minute drive via the M1. Many of our Warragul brides tell us the trip is well worth it for the size range and range of styles they can try on in one visit.
It’s around 67km, roughly 42 minutes via the M1 through Pakenham and Berwick. We’re right on Princes Highway with free parking out the front, so there’s no need to worry about finding a park once you arrive.
We stock wedding dresses in sizes 6 to 28, ready to try on in-store. Our sizes 6 to 28, off-the-rack range means you can see and feel exactly how a gown fits and moves, rather than ordering blind from a sample size. you can also take home on the day.
Yes, we recommend booking ahead so we can give you our full attention and the fitting room time you need — walk-ins are welcome when we have availability, but a booked appointment means we can set aside a dedicated stylist and time slot just for you, which is especially worth doing if you’re making the trip from Warragul.
